CW announces big plans for its DC shows this year

The CW is slowly turning into the DC network, and with that comes a lot of interconnected pieces, and it sounds like it will really show this year.

At this week’s Television Critic’s Association symposium, Greg Berlanti and his crew laid out the plans for their four shows, and the network provided a brief update on the fifth show from DC, iZombie. It sounds as though it will be an action-packed year all around.

Arrow

  • Season 5 will be the last to feature the flashbacks, but… they only mean the island storylines. We may see flashbacks for other characters – as well as possibly flashforwards – which will please many fans of the show as they have become a point of contention.
  • Before the flashbacks disappear we will see Dolph Lundgren appear as a character involved with the missing piece of Oliver’s history about how he became involved with the Russian mafia.

The Flash

  • The Flash will be facing down a lot of villains this season. We’ll meet Dr. Alchemy, Mirror Master – one of the Scarlet Speedster’s best-known enemies – and we will have yet another evil speedster, Savitar.
  • Supergirl and The Flash will crossover for a two-episode musical storyline.
  • Kevin Smith will return to direct another episode of The Flash this season. Additionally he will also serve as director on an episode of Supergirl at some time this season.

iZombie

  • iZombie will return at midseason with a 13 episode season. The showrunners actually prefer these shorter seasons as they fit in better with their plans.

Legends of Tomorrow

  • Lance Henriksen will be joining the series in episode 5 as Obsidian, a member of the Justice Society of America.

Supergirl

  • Chris Wood will be joining the series as Mon-El, and it was his pod that was found at the end of season 1. If they hold with the comic, this is the introduction of the Legion of Super-Heroes from the 31st century.
  • Sharon Leal is joining the series as M’gann M’orzz, also known as Miss Martian. J’Onn J’Onzz will no longer be the only Martian on Earth.
  • While it was confirmed by Greg Berlanti an existing character will come out this season as gay on either The Flash or Supergirl, chatter seems to be focused on the latter. Berlanti also confirmed that it will be an existing character and not someone introduced just for this purpose. This is important to note as it has already been announced the series will be introducing the character of National City PD detective Maggie Sawyer, an out lesbian in the comics. Speculation seems to be focusing on Winn (Jeremy Jordan) – which makes no sense to me as he had a huge crush on Kara – or Alex (Chyler Leigh), Kara’s adopted human sister.

The Flash premieres Oct. 4, with Arrow following the next night on Oct. 5. The following week will see Supergirl premiere on Oct. 10 and Legends of Tomorrow on Oct. 13. No premiere date has been set yet for iZombie.
